We start in the us where President Trump will be hosting german chancellor Angela Merkel at the white house later. Relationship is simply not fair. The rhetoric has raised fears of a damaging trade war. Let me show you why. Last year, the us sold 49 billion worth of goods to germany, everything from Boeing Airliners to pfizer medicines. That sounds like a healthy figure until you look at this one, age. ee ; g. Germany sold to the us. Thats a lot of bmws, not to mention everything from industrial machinery to medicines. Its more than double. And it puts the difference, known as americas trade deficit with germany, at 65 billion. Thats a bigger deficit than the us ha
